Abstract
Out of 808 (100%) cases of endometrial carcinomas, registered at the Klinik Bad Trissl during a period of 14 years (1968-1981), over 85 cases (10,5%) of double and triple malignomas were found. 59 cases (7,3%) are correlated with a second primary breast cancer, 26 (3,2%) with other primary malignomas. 9 cases (1,1%) show triple malignomas. 5 precancerous cases (0,6%) were included in the survey. Contrary to medical literature the survey reveals a different distribution of neoplasms among the affected organs.Entities:
